About this event
TBT-S is an innovative, neurobiologically informed treatment for eating disorders that helps individuals and their support people understand how unique temperament traits and brain function contribute to eating disorder symptoms.
TBT-S bridges gaps in traditional eating disorder care by addressing genetic and neurobiological vulnerabilities, increasing client motivation, reducing symptom resistance, and providing inclusive strategies for involving support networks—improving treatment outcomes for adults.
Learning Objectives:
- How to communicate eating disorder neurobiology in treatment
- How to use temperament traits as therapeutic strengths, allowing for temperament informed treatment goals.
- How to engage support people (e.g., family, carers) in the recovery process in a client centred way.
- Hands-on practice with TBT-S strategies and tools
